Title:
METHOD OF PRODUCING (METH)ACRYLOYL-TERMINATED POLYISOBUTYLENE POLYMER

Abstract:
The present invention addresses the problem of providing a method of producing a (meth)acryloyl-terminated polyisobutylene polymer that facilitates removal of auxiliary raw materials used in production, reduces a load and an amount of waste products in a purification process, and has excellent transparency. The method of producing a (meth)acryloyl-terminated polyisobutylene polymer is characterized by including: a first step of obtaining a halogen-terminated polyisobutylene polymer (B) by polymerizing an isobutylene monomer in the presence of a Lewis acid catalyst; a second step of obtaining under certain conditions a halogenated phenoxyalkyl-terminated polyisobutylene polymer compound (D) by reacting a compound (C) having a halogen group and a phenoxy group with the halogen-terminated polyisobutylene polymer (B) in the presence of a Lewis acid catalyst; and a third step of obtaining a (meth)acryloyl-terminated polyisobutylene polymer (A) by reacting an acrylic acid compound (E) with the halogenated phenoxyalkyl-terminated polyisobutylene polymer compound (D).
